What is a Mobile Locksmith for Cars?
A mobile locksmith for automobiles is a specialist who concentrates on automotive locksmith services. Unlike conventional locksmith professionals who have actually a fixed area, mobile locksmith professionals travel to the customer's place. This makes them an ideal option for emergency situations where time is of the essence. Mobile locksmith professionals are geared up with a variety of tools and proficiency to handle a large range of key-related problems, from easy key extractions to complicated key programming for contemporary automobiles.
Services Provided by Mobile Locksmiths
Key Extraction and Replacement
- Key Extraction: Sometimes keys break off in the ignition or door, making it impossible to begin the car or lock it. Mobile locksmiths can extract broken keys without triggering damage to the lock.
- Key Replacement: If a key is lost or stolen, a mobile locksmith can develop a replicate key on-site, frequently utilizing a keyless entry system.
Key Programming
- Transponder Keys: Many modern vehicles use transponder keys, which have a chip that interacts with the car's computer system. Mobile locksmiths can program these keys to ensure they work correctly.
- Remote Key Fobs: In addition to physical keys, remote key fobs are often utilized to lock and unlock vehicles. A mobile locksmith can program these fobs to function with your vehicle.
Lockout Assistance
- Door Locks: If you've locked yourself out of your car, a mobile locksmith can get entry and lock the car once again safely.
- Trunk and Glove Box Locks: These can also be accessed if you've lost the key or it's malfunctioning.
Ignition and Trunk Lock Repair
- Ignition Locks: If your ignition lock is harmed or not functioning effectively, a mobile locksmith can repair or replace it.
- Trunk Locks: Similar to door locks, trunk locks can be repaired or replaced if required.
High-Security Lock Systems
- Installing Advanced Lock Systems: Mobile locksmiths can set up high-security lock systems to enhance the security of your vehicle.

How to Choose the Right Mobile Locksmith
Research study and Reviews
- Examine Online Reviews: Look for mobile locksmith services with positive reviews from previous consumers. Sites like Google, Yelp, and Facebook can offer important insights.
- Request for Recommendations: Friends, family, and associates can recommend trusted mobile locksmith professionals based on their own experiences.
Accreditations and Licenses
- Certified Professionals: Ensure the mobile locksmith is licensed and licensed by pertinent companies, such as the Associated Locksmiths of America (ALOA).
- Insurance: Choose a business that is fully insured to secure you from any potential liability issues.
Availability and Response Time
- 24/7 Service: Many mobile locksmiths provide 24/7 service, which is important in emergencies. Check if the business you're thinking about has this alternative.
- Response Time: Look for a locksmith who can get to your location within a reasonable time frame, generally 30 minutes to an hour.
Range of Services
- Comprehensive Services: Choose a mobile locksmith who uses a vast array of services, consisting of key extraction, replacement, programming, and lock repair.
- Specialized Knowledge: Ensure they have the expertise to handle the particular make and design of your car.
Openness and Communication
- Clear Pricing: The locksmith ought to provide clear and transparent rates, with no surprise charges.
- Effective Communication: They should be able to explain the process and any problems they discover in a way that is easy to comprehend.
Frequently Asked Questions About Mobile Locksmiths for Cars
How long does it consider a mobile locksmith to show up?
- The reaction time can differ depending upon the company and your area, but numerous mobile locksmith professionals intend to show up within 30 minutes to an hour.
Do mobile locksmith professionals deal with all kinds of cars?
- Yes, many mobile locksmiths are geared up to deal with a range of automobiles, consisting of cars, trucks, SUVs, and motorbikes. They are also trained to work with different makes and designs.
Is it legal to call a mobile locksmith?
- Yes, it is legal to call a mobile locksmith. Nevertheless, it's crucial to validate their qualifications and guarantee they are accredited and guaranteed.
Can mobile locksmiths make keys for modern cars and trucks with chips?
- Yes, lots of mobile locksmith professionals can program transponder keys and remote key fobs for modern lorries. They use specialized devices to guarantee the keys work properly.
Will my car insurance cover the expense of a mobile locksmith?
- Some car insurance coverage policies might cover the cost of a mobile locksmith, specifically if the lockout is a result of a covered occurrence. Inspect your policy or call your insurance supplier for more details.
What should I expect during a service call?
- The locksmith will evaluate the concern, supply a quote, and then proceed with the service. They will use their tools to either extract, replace, or program keys, and ensure everything is working properly before leaving.
Do mobile locksmiths offer guarantees?
- Some mobile locksmith professionals provide guarantees on their services. It's an excellent idea to inquire about any guarantees or guarantees before continuing with the service.
